I think you’re running into the “sometimes most restrictive / sometimes least restrictive” problem.

For configuring resources (roles / access / modules / features), users in multiple groups are granted rights on a Most Restrictive basis. That is, if a feature is revoked from the user in one place, it’s gone everywhere.

For configuring Information Resources (e.g., universes), granting is done on a [b]Least Restrictive /b basis. That is, if you are granted a universe in one group, you have it everywhere – even if you are in another group where that universe is not available.

Ok, so I figured out that I need to have Business Objects enabled b/c all of our reports were created in the full client. So, I have created a configuration group called Report Viewer and disabled ‘Create Documents and Create Templates’ in BusinessObjects and disabled ‘Create Documents’ in Web Intelligence. However, when a user in this group logs into WebIntelligence, I still see the Create Documents link and BusinessObjects opens. Once B.O. opens, the user doesn’t have access to create documents, but I would prefer that the Create documents link in WebIntelligence was hidden. Is this possible?

I just wanted to post a followup and let everyone know I finally was able to obtain my desired results. :lol:

When Configuring the groups for the WebIntelligence Module under Options, I marked ‘Download Zero Admin Business Objects’ as hidden and this removed the ‘Create Documents’ link when a ‘User’ profile logs into WebI.
